Iranian Art Garden Museum

Another sightseeing place in Tehran where you can see Iran's tourist attractions in miniature form is the Iranian Art Garden Museum. The historic building of this garden museum belonged to the wife of one of the commanders of the Imperial Army. After the revolution, this building was handed over to the House of Cinema until finally in 2005 the Iranian Art Garden Museum was established in this location. This one-hectare garden museum, in addition to beautiful historical models, also has handicraft and carpet shops where you can buy souvenirs from different cities.

After you have thoroughly walked among the models and trees in the garden, you can go to the museum's gallery. This gallery is the place for preserving and displaying handmade artworks by Iranian artists, which you can visit on special days. The Iranian Art Garden Museum has several other attractions that will make you repeatedly head towards Tajrish Square. One of these attractions is a monthly outdoor photo exhibition, and the other is the museum's traditional café, which offers a variety of hot and cold drinks.
